Output dd946f9d149006e3830961c7f5be08da88eaca5f7adc5e8b88433f737792f385:0

value
17328141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bb9fb6bc0cda606f8b2cab72920d806c4c5dac0 OP_EQUAL
address
3LGDtkQ9mjjiyW1RdaPNJywGUqTjeqve2Y
transaction
dd946f9d149006e3830961c7f5be08da88eaca5f7adc5e8b88433f737792f385
confirmations
107709
spent
true